Plot Structure Rubric
Exceeds Standard
4 pts
Meets Standard
3 pts
Below Standard
2 pts
Not Present
1 pts
Exposition
Exceeds Standard
Student demonstrates knowledge of the setting, characters, or conflict. Students has adequate understanding of all parts in the exposition.
Meets Standard
Student demonstrates knowledge of the setting, characters, or conflict. Student has adequate understanding of all parts in the exposition.
Below Standard
Student demonstrates knowledge of only part of the setting, characters, or conflict. Student has partial understanding of the exposition.
Not Present
Student did not include setting, characters, or conflict in their plot structure. Student does not demonstrate an understanding of the exposition.
Descriptive Writing
Exceeds Standard
Student show strong evidence creatively descriptive writing. Student demonstrates complete understanding.
Meets Standard
Student show good evidence creatively descriptive writing. Student demonstrates a good understanding.
Below Standard
Student shows fair evidence of creatively descriptive writing. Student demonstrates partial understanding.
Not Present
Students shows minimal creatively descriptive writing and resorts to simple descriptions. Student does not demonstrate an understanding.
Setting
Exceeds Standard
Student describes a vivid setting that appeals to all 5 senses.
Meets Standard
Students describes an exciting setting that appeals to most of the senses.
Below Standard
Student describes a mediocre setting that only appeals to a couple senses.
Not Present
Student describes a boring setting with no appeal to the 5 senses.
